HaZamir Brings Together Students From Miami and Yerucham

This week, Jewish teens from Miami and Yerucham’s chapters of HaZamir — the International Jewish Teen Choir — are strengthening their bond as they perform together at local schools, synagogues and JCCs. They also made a special stop at Federation’s Board Meeting, before heading to New York City, where they will join 400 HaZamir international participants for a spectacular gala concert at Lincoln Center to close the season. Participants in HaZamir receive an important foundation of Jewish values in a communal environment and gain a deeper understanding of Judaic traditions and artistic expression. Programs such as these continue to strengthen the Miami-Yerucham Partnership and allow both communities to build deeper relationships with each other.
